Leaving for Don to consider priority. ------- Additional Comments From jsh@pixelslut.com 2001-02-06 12:13:15 ---- AFAIK blackbox doesn't support the GNOME window manager hints, hence it's lack of support for the desktop window. A possible fix could be to check for a gnome-compliant wm running before creating the desktop window. If none exists then create the window override-redirect and lower it (this is similar to how the panel used to support non-compliant wms).
